Case medium stockman throw down - lets have your favorite

Poll ended at Wed Jun 17, 2020 2:47 pm

#32 Pattern: In the upper corner is the 63032, coming in at a slim 3-1/2" with square bolsters, clip main blade and pen secondary.
20
47%
#18 Pattern: In the lower corner is the 6318, coming in at a huskier 3-5/8" with rounded bolsters, serpentine main blade and spey secondary.
23
53%

I voted for the 18 for three reasons: rounded bolsters are easier on pocket fabric, I often find a spey blade's curve useful, but mainly 18s are more common. I've found them with stag I liked and used 18s at bargain prices locally. My first choice is an 18 with the master blade that is less common in recent production 18s. I'll call it a standard clip and the more common clip blade a Turkish clip but I have no confidence that those are correct blade names. Local Ace Hardware Stores stock red 18s with a standard clip master.

I only own one still unused blue bone 32 that I bought only to have a 32 in my collection. I like Stockmans.

Top to bottom, 1971 #6332, 1986 #63032 & 1965 to '69 #6318. I really like the #6318 & the California clip. But with a regular clip, a pen rather than a spey & square bolsters rather than round, I prefer the '32s. The #6332 doesn't appeal to me any more or any less than the #63032 because of being slimmer but I do like the half stop on each blade plus this particular '32 has pretty stout springs. I like 'em all.
